Q: Is 11,245,232 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 11,245,232 is a composite number.

Why is 11,245,232 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 11,245,232 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 702,827 1,405,654 2,811,308 5,622,616 and 11,245,232, with no remainder.

Since 11,245,232 cannot be divided by just 1 and 11,245,232, it is a composite number.
